
Java Technical Lead
- India
- Contract
- Full-time
- Lead software development projects, ensuring high-quality code and adherence to project timelines.
- Collaborate with stakeholders to understand project requirements and translate them into technical specifications.
- Design and architect scalable systems and microservices using Java technologies.
- Provide technical mentorship and guidance to junior and mid-level developers.
- Conduct code reviews and ensure best practices are followed in development.
- Diagnose and troubleshoot software issues, implementing effective solutions.
- Stay updated with emerging trends in Java development and share knowledge with the team.
- Ensure compliance with software development standards and documentation processes.
- 10+ years of experience in software development, with a strong focus on Java technologies.
- Spring Boot, Oracle, Angular, CICD pipelines, Security scan tools (Veracode, Mend & Acunetix), Design patterns, Architectural principles, Agile methodology.
- Proven experience in a technical lead role, guiding teams in software development projects.
- Extensive knowledge of Java frameworks such as Spring and Hibernate.
- Experience with microservices architecture and RESTful API development.
- Excellent leadership and communication skills to effectively manage teams and stakeholders.
- Expertise in Agile methodologies and DevOps practices.
- Strong problem-solving skills and a proactive approach to challenges.